Josh Peck Reveals The Radiant Name He Chose for Baby No. 3
There’s a little more light in the world today for Josh Peck.
The Drake & Josh alum and his wife, Paige O’Brien, announced the arrival of their third child on July 3. “Meyer Lane, we love you we love you,” the couple captioned a photo of their newborn. While they didn’t share the inspiration behind the name, Meyer traditionally stems from the Hebrew name Meir, meaning “giving light” or “illuminating.”

Peck and O’Brien first revealed they were expecting baby No. 3 with a cheeky Instagram post on February 3. “I finally get a minivan. #3,” he captioned a black-and-white mirror selfie, proudly cradling O’Brien’s baby bump.
The couple welcomed their second child, son Shai Miller Peck, in October 2022, following the birth of their firstborn, Max Milo, in December 2018.
Peck opened up about adding a third child to the family on his Good Guys podcast with dad-to-be Ben Soffer (@boywithnojob) as well. “Paige is pregnant!” he announced to an excited and surprised Soffer. “She’s been pregnant since October, but we didn’t want to say anything because you guys are having your first, and we didn’t want to take any attention away from you.” He added that, just like with their previous children, he and O’Brien plan to wait until the birth to find out baby No. 3’s sex.
“I know—I could cry. We’re both fathers. We are so lucky, Ben…Can you believe this? You and I, walking in tandem with strollers down Fifth Avenue,” Peck said. “We’re going to need a bus,” Soffer joked.
Josh Peck and Paige O’Brien first met in 2011 before getting engaged in 2016. The two tied the knot in June 2017.
